BIONIKA SCANDREA, Multi-unit abutment, angled, positioned, wide, LT2, type-A Vital Wieland® 4 marking refers to theBrand characteristics The BIONIKA Scandrea implant system utilises advanced Conical Connection technology, providing precise fitting and micromovement free force transmission. The load distribution is directed deep into the implant body, reducing stress on the cortical bone and enhancing long term stability. Thanks to its platform switching design, the bone can naturally grow over the implant shoulder, while the soft tissue forms a biological seal
